Local tips
- Visit during weekdays for a quieter experience, as weekends can get quite crowded.
- Don't miss the opportunity to sample local cream teas at one of the quaint tea rooms.
- Wear comfortable shoes, as you will want to explore the scenic walking paths along the river.
- Check the local calendar for seasonal events and festivals that showcase the village's culture.
- Bring a camera; the picturesque views are perfect for capturing memories.
